CONSTELLATION ENERGY COMMODITIES GROUP "POWERS"
COLLEGEBOUND COLLEGE CENTER AT DUNBAR HIGH SCHOOL
For Immediate Release
In recognition of CollegeBound Foundation's continued work in providing vital college
information and financial aid resources to many underserved Baltimore City high school
students, Constellation Energy Commodities Group has made a generous contribution to fund
the College Access Center at Paul Laurence Dunbar High School.
This contribution will help CollegeBound Foundation reach thousands of underserved
Baltimore City high school students who might otherwise give up on the idea of a college
education. The vast majority of students the CollegeBound Foundation provides college
advising for are the first in their families to pursue a college education.
CollegeBound Foundation's efforts have notably increased the number of Baltimore City high
school students, many from the most distressed neighborhoods, applying to college and
seeking financial aid. The broader goal of the program is to prepare our youth to become
productive members of Baltimore's workforce and to contribute to the strengthening of the
social and economic fabric of Baltimore's metropolitan area. Involvement from the
business community, such as the contribution from Constellation Energy Commodities Group,
demonstrates that CollegeBound's mission is a vital component to the growth of our region.
During the past academic school year, CollegeBound Foundation has made it possible for:
1,300 Baltimore City Seniors to be accepted into college, and
Over 13,000 BCPSS students to receive college information, and
7,500 BCPSS students to visit a college campus, and
Over $300,000 in direct college tuition grants to be awarded!
The financial support from Constellation Energy Commodities Group helps CollegeBound
Foundation continue to make the dream of college a reality for Baltimore's youth.
